Brys is a great stop to make. Although their tasting was the most expensive one we came across on the Old Mission wine trail, it was still worth it. On busy days they have you move through stations to get your tasting, which was very cool. You go from the front room to the wine bottling area, to the barrel room, to a different room in between, and back out to the main bar. They also have recently expanded their deck, where you can go out to drink a glass and relax. If you give your email address, they also give you a truffle to eat with your fourth tasting - very good pairing. Their wines are a little on the expensive side, and we did end up buying a bottle here, but all of the wines that we tried were very good. This winery has a more upscale feel to it, almost snooty. But I will say that most of the staff that we encountered were friendly. They did seem to rush us through the stations and our tasting as a whole. Also, check out the secret garden if you have some down time. It is very cool!

We didn’t care for the method in which they let you taste their wines. We’ve visited Napa/Sonoma and Willamette Valley multiple times where the wine tastings are all about building a relationship with the taster and educating them on the different varietals that are produced. This tasting felt very impersonal as they had 5 different tasting stations and moved you in a line through the interior to each station. The staff pouring was friendly but didn’t seem to be very well educated on their own wines as they just recited the tasting notes that were already listed on the paper we were carrying around. Their wines were just ok and it seemed like they just wanted to push as many people through their tasting as possible instead of focusing on relationship building and telling their story as a winery. Since they are a winery in Northern Michigan and not on the West coast, I would think their main priority would be to educate people on the various wines offered and how they might differ from anything they’ve tasted before to help make a name for themselves. The exterior patios were very crowded and boosted good views so I was sorry that we didn’t skip the tasting all together and went straight outside.

I loved so many things about this place I have to return! The first thing I noticed pulling in was how they took care of their vines (they had a type of mesh protecting them.) Their employees were very nice and able to accommodate last second large parties, which was amazing! We toured their whole operation and were able to walk around while tasting. One employee (I believe Christie) recommended we try a red wine, eat a chocolate, and then sip it again because it brings out the fruit tones which was amazing advice because it tasted as if you had tried two completely different wines! Next thing I have to highlight was their views. They had a walk out deck viewing their vines and the water/islands beyond, and one could sit down to enjoy it at their table or walk out to overlook it. They also have lavender fields, which I was not able to tour but will next time I am here. I would return here just for the atmosphere alone.
